Common Admission Requirements For Sports Management Degree ProgramsIn Martinsburg, West Virginia

When applying to sports management bachelor degree programs in Martinsburg, prospective students should be aware of common admission requirements and expectations, which typically include:

  • High School Diploma or GED: Candidates must have a high school diploma or an equivalent credential to gain entry into a bachelor’s program.

  • Transcripts: Submission of official high school transcripts is generally required to demonstrate academic performance, especially in relevant subjects such as physical education, business, or health.

  • GPA: Many programs set a minimum GPA requirement, typically around 2.5 to 3.0 on a 4.0 scale.

  • Standardized Test Scores: Some schools may require SAT or ACT scores, although a growing number are moving towards test-optional policies. Check individual school policies for specific requirements.

  • Personal Statement or Essay: Most applications will require a personal statement or essay outlining the applicant's interests in sports management and career aspirations.

  • Letters of Recommendation: Applicants may need to provide 1-2 letters of recommendation from teachers, coaches, or employers who can attest to their suitability for the program.

  • Interview: Some programs may conduct interviews to assess the candidate’s motivations and goals in the sports management field.

It's crucial for applicants to check with each institution for specifics, as requirements can vary. Preparing a strong application that meets these criteria will improve the chances of admission to sports management programs.

Cost & Financial Aid Options For Sports Management Degree Programs In Martinsburg, West Virginia

Understanding the financial aspects of pursuing a Bachelor’s Degree in Sports Management in Martinsburg, West Virginia, can help prospective students make informed decisions.

  • Tuition Costs: On average, tuition for sports management programs in Martinsburg can range from $20,000 to $40,000 per year, depending on the institution. Public schools typically offer lower rates for in-state students compared to out-of-state attendees.

  • Additional Fees: Students should also factor in additional costs such as student fees, books, and materials, which can add another $1,500 to $2,500 annually.

  • Financial Aid Options:

    • Federal Financial Aid: Students can apply for federal grants, loans, and work-study programs by filling out the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A).
    • State Aid: West Virginia offers various state-funded scholarships and grants specifically for residents attending in-state colleges.
    • Scholarships: Many institutions provide merit-based and need-based scholarships for new students. Check individual college websites for specific awards available for sports management majors.
    • Private Scholarships: Numerous organizations and nonprofits offer scholarships targeting students in sports management. Sites like Fastweb and Cappex can help in the search.
  • Payment Plans: Many schools offer payment plans allowing students to spread out tuition costs over a semester or academic year, easing the financial burden.

By exploring all available financial aid options, students can significantly reduce their tuition costs and make their education more affordable.
